Neurological Sciences is a bimonthly peer-reviewed medical journal covering neurology. It was established in 1979 as the Italian Journal of Neurological Sciences, obtaining its current name in 2000. The editor-in-chief is Antonio Federico (University of Siena). According to the Journal Citation Reports, the journal has a 2014 impact factor of 1.447.[1]
